Here's a good example of a check fixture standard: https://www.azautomotive.com/GaugeStandard.pdf
Although it appears to be proprietary, it's available on the Web and has no copyright notice on it, so it appears to be fair game. The major automotive OEMs all have their own standards, so you might want to ask your customer(s) about it. The GD&T will invariably be based on Y14.5M (1994 is the current version), but there could be differences among the OEMs in construction standards. As always, when in doubt, ask the customer.
